Wrexham 0 Macclesfield 3 - Pontin's League
LAST night's Pontin's League clash with Macclesfield Town at Cefn Druids went the same way as a number of our matches this season.
After a bright opening when we looked to be edging the game, we failed once again to take our chances and we punished by a Macc side that hit us for another three goals to add to the six they scored at Moss Rose a few months ago.
The Silkmen were happy to soak up the pressure we exerted, particularly in the second half and then catch us with long balls through the middle, a tactic which worked well on a heavy pitch.
Their keeper produced several top class saves, denying Scott Green and Marc Williams, before saving his best to turn over an excellent Shaun Pejic header that seemed to be arrowing for the top corner.
A 3-0 scoreline was rough justice on a Wrexham side that was more than a match for the visitors, but football is ultimately about scoring goals!
Neil Morgan, Tommy Rooney (his cousin - before anyone asks!) and Rick Bailey sent the Macc Lads home happy.
Wrexham: Michael Jones, Simon Spender, Shaun Pejic, Gareth Evans, Alex Smith, Scott Green, Levi Mackin, Kieran Quinn, Marc Williams (Phil Gray 82), Jamie Reed (Kev Williams 77), Chris Evans (Mike Williams 61).
